Setting Up
Before starting Crunch&Sip® in the classroom, teachers could discuss:
- Amount of fruit and vegetables students currently eat
- Amount of water students currently drink
- Importance of fruit, vegetables and water as part of a healthy diet. See healthy eating
- Recommended daily servings
- Classroom rules for eating and drinking
- Food and drink that is and isn't allowed. See permitted list
To keep it going, teachers could:
- Remind students to keep a bottle of water on their desk or in an allocated place in the classroom
- Remind parents to provide fruit or vegetables with notes or brochure
- Choose a structured five minute Crunch&Sip® break in the morning or afternoon
- Encourage students to eat a small piece of fruit or vegetables in the classroom during the break
- Encourage students to drink plain water throughout the day
- Remind students at the end of the day to bring their fruit or vegetables for the next day
- Use the weekly or monthly tally for students to stamp or colour as a record of their participation
- Use the weekly or monthly tally of the days during the week that fruit or vegetables and water were eaten during the Crunch&Sip® classroom break
